Greece - Imports of Electricity
Since 2014, Greece Imports of Electricity jumped by 3.2% year on year. With 11,067 Gigawatthours in 2019, the country was number 33 among other countries in Imports of Electricity. Italy ranked the highest with 43,974.94 Gigawatthours in 2019, -6.8% versus 2018. Ukraine recorded the best 5 years average growth at +90.6% per year, while Turkey recorded the worst performance at -22.6% per year.
Date | Gigawatthours |
---|---|
2019 | 11,067.00 |
2018 | 8,550.00 |
2017 | 8,696.00 |
2016 | 9,833.00 |
2015 | 11,081.00 |
